Wagering Requirements and Important Conditions
The welcome free spins winnings are not withdrawable until you meet a 35x wagering requirement on the win amount. During my session, I generated $18 in winnings from the spins, which meant I had to wager $630 before cashing out. Only slot games contribute 100% toward wagering; table games and live dealer titles contribute nothing. This is standard but worth emphasizing if you prefer blackjack over slots. I also hit a $150 maximum cashout cap on free spin winnings, which felt slightly restrictive for high-volatility slot play. The following bullet list breaks down the crucial terms I verified before playing, so you can quickly assess whether this offer fits your risk profile and play style.
- Betting condition: 35x on free spin winnings
- Qualifying games: slots only (100% contribution)
- Max withdrawal from free spins: $150
- Validity: free spins must be used within 24 hours; wagering completed within 7 days
- Smallest deposit to qualify: $20
- Single bonus per player, household, and IP address
I constantly check maximum win caps prior to activating any free spin bundle, and here the $150 ceiling means you will not turn a lucky bonus round into a life-changing payout. The 35x playthrough is competitive compared to different Canadian-facing casinos, which often push wagering to 40x or above. What impressed me was the clarity. The terms page listed precisely which slots are excluded, and none of the high-RTP games I typically target were restricted. A minor annoyance is that progress tracking for wagering is not visible on the main game screen; you must visit a separate bonus tab to see how much playthrough is left. That extra click adds friction but does not diminish the offer’s overall fairness.

Video Slot Games with High RTP
Hunting for high return-to-player slots is my usual approach whenever wagering requirements are tied to free spin wins. Win Airlines Casino displays RTP information for most games, but you need to open the game info panel rather than seeing it in the lobby. After examining two dozen titles, I compiled the following ranked list of high-RTP slots that also appear regularly in the casino’s free spin events. These numbers come right from the provider documentation, not third-party averages.
- Blood Suckers (NetEnt) — 98.0% RTP
- Jackpot 6000 (NetEnt) — 98.8% RTP
- 1429 Uncharted Seas (Thunderkick) — 98.6% RTP
- Mega Joker (NetEnt) — up to 99.0% RTP in supermeter mode
- Starmania (NextGen) — 97.87% RTP
I concentrated most of my free spin playthrough efforts on Blood Suckers since its low volatility and high RTP kept my bankroll stable while chipping away at the 35x target. The game is sometimes excluded from free spin eligibility at other casinos, but here it stayed fully available. That alone produces the bonus terms more beneficial. Bear in mind that high RTP does not ensure short-term wins. I still endured dry spells, but over the hours needed to clear wagering, the math functioned in my benefit more consistently than with 95% RTP choices.

Blackjack and Roulette Variants
The virtual blackjack suite features Classic Blackjack, Atlantic City, and Vegas Strip, with minimum bets starting at $1. I tested each and confirmed the game rules are clear, displaying the dealer stands on soft 17 and surrender options. Roulette covers European, French, and American wheels, but I consistently suggest the French layout when available because of the La Partage rule that halves losses on even-money bets when zero lands. The virtual tables operated on stable RNG logic, and I tracked 200 rounds without any suspicious patterns. For free spin winners, fulfilling wagering exclusively on slots before transitioning to blackjack is the best approach; the 0% table contribution renders it useless to try combining early on. Once your cash is released, these variants deliver a nice shift in gameplay.
